Abstract
453,779. Cables. CONDUCTEUR ELECTRIQUE BLINDE INCOMBUSTIBLE, 54, Avenue Marceau, Paris. March 16, 1935, No. 8264. Convention date, March 20, 1934. Drawings to Specification. [Class 36] In manufacturing electric cables insulated with powdered magnesia formed in situ by oxidizing magnesium wires, the magnesium wires are braided around a central conductor and then oxidized in situ to form the magnesia insulation, the whole being subsequently enclosed in a fluid-tight sheathing. For a multicore concentric cable magnesium wires and conducting wires are successively loosely braided around a central conductor in alternate layers, and a braiding of textile material is disposed around the outermost magnesium braiding, steam then being caused to penetrate through the braidings to convert the magnesium into magnesium hydroxide which is transformed by heat into magnesia, the whole being subsequently enclosed in a fluid-tight sheathing, for example of copper. Alternatively, one or more of the magnesium wire braidings may be replaced by loose textile braidings, the arrangement being such that the magnesia when formed will expand and substantially fill the interstices in the textile and conducting braidings. The various braidings may be applied in a continuous manner in a multi-stage braiding machine. Specification 453,770 is referred to.
